Texas State Representative Caroline Fairly announces reelection campaign

AMARILLO, Texas (KAMR/KCIT) — Texas State Representative Caroline Fairly announced that she is seeking reelection for House District 87.

According to campaign officials, Fairly has earned the endorsement of President Donald J. Trump, Governor Greg Abbott, and Senator Ted Cruz.

“I’m running for re-election because West Texans deserve a representative who will never stop fighting for our shared conservative values,” said Fairly. “During my first session, I have worked tirelessly to earn the trust and confidence of the panhandle community. The immense support I have received so far is a testament to what we’ve accomplished and what we willcontinue to achieve next session.”

Officials added that during the 89th Legislative Session, Fairly voted to increase the homestead exemption, led digital safety legislation and cell-phone free schools, and supported creating a statewide database of firefighting equipment and aircraft while increasing funding for high-risk rural fire departments…
